A St Joseph man has pleaded guilty to firearms charges stemming from a shooting in the parking lot at the North Belt Walmart in January.

Dewayne Burch was charged with carrying a concealed weapon without a permit. He pleaded guilty on Monday before Buchanan County Circuit Judge Patrick Robb, who scheduled sentencing May 11.

According to investigators, Mr Burch shot 29-year-old Richard Ellege in the abdomen after a verbal altercation just after 8pm January 19 in the North Belt Walmart parking lot.
